STMicro: two acquisitions - in France and Canada
(CercleFinance.com) - STMicroelectronics has announced signing two acquisition agreements to "to further strengthen the wireless connectivity capabilities of STM32 microcontrollers".
First, the Franco-Italian group will acquire the entire share capital of BeSpoon, based in Bourget-du-Lac (Savoie) which was founded in 2010, a specialist in ultra-wideband transmission technology.
Secondly, the semiconductor manufacturer will acquire the assets of Riot Micro, a company based in Vancouver (Canada) that is specialised in cellular connectivity dedicated to connected objects. The terms of the transactions were not disclosed.
